SO中文参考
首页
(current)
程序语言
c
java
python
c++
go
javascript
swift
c#
操作系统
linux
ubuntu
centos
unix
数据库
oracle
mysql
mongodb
postgresql
框架
node.js
angular
react-native
avalon
django
twisted
hadoop
.net
移动开发
android
ios
搜索
Golang缓冲通道:忽略/禁止发送重复值[关闭]
问题描述
投票:-2
回答:1
在golang中,go例程将消息发布到缓冲通道。但是我的缓冲读取器例程可能在处理上有点慢,从通道读取的任何内容都可能不会更快。因此,要停止填充通道缓冲区,我不希望将相同的数据再次发布到缓冲通道中。有办法吗?
go
channel
buffered
1个回答
2
投票
有办法吗?
编号
通道(是否缓冲)是不透明的,除了从它们发送或接收之外,您什么也不能做,它们绝对不提供进一步的逻辑。
最新问题
Celery 未发现项目内的任务
清晰地使用Angular组件clrForm时如何使表单中输入字段的宽度为100%
如何进行单屏widget测试
处理完成后从服务器检索数据
如果报名日期和考试日期相同,如何获得最高分的考试
Kivy 错误相机网络摄像头给出错误 VideoCapture:未找到分辨率
如何使用 Spring Boot 存储库对 DynamoDB 中存储的数据实现 gzip 或 zip 压缩/解压缩?
创建简单的 CSS 图片库
“相机开始曝光帧时的回调”是什么意思
Ansible playbook 创建相对链接
当我发布新帖子时(而不是当我更新已发布的帖子时),wordpress 挂钩是什么?
scss - 不推荐在导入中使用“~” - Angular - vscode
com.fasterxml.jackson.databind.exc.InvalidTypeIdException:无法将类型 id '[' 解析为子类型
问题:nginx:[emerg] mkdir()“/var/cache/nginx/client_temp”失败(13:权限被拒绝)
如何使可点击的表格行与 HTMX 一起使用?
TikTok 评论输入在 puppeteer 上不可见,但在浏览器中可见
TypeScript + Express + Passport.js - User 类型上不存在属性 id
如何编写一个可在客户端和服务器上运行的简单 Nuxt 3 可组合项
Ollama + Docker 组合:如何在创建容器时自动拉取模型?
为什么我可以在 if 语句中重新声明与函数参数同名的变量?
© www.soinside.com 2019 - 2024. All rights reserved.